Self-awareness is important because it allows people to better understand who they are as individuals. It can help people make better decisions, and have healthier relationships.
Key areas of self-awareness include understanding one's emotions, thoughts, beliefs, strengths, weaknesses, values, and motivations. Self-awareness also involves recognizing how one's actions and behaviors impact themselves and others, as well as being aware of patterns in relationships and reactions to different situations. Developing self-awareness can lead to personal growth, improved decision-making, and better interpersonal relationships.

Social self-awareness is important because it allows individuals to understand their own emotions and behaviors in social situations. This awareness helps in building stronger relationships, resolving conflicts effectively, and improving communication with others. Additionally, being socially self-aware can lead to greater empathy and understanding of diverse perspectives.

The Sanskrit word for Self-realisation is "Atma-jnana." It is a spiritual concept that refers to the understanding and realization of one's true self, beyond the ego and individual identity. It is a state of self-awareness and spiritual awakening.
